Position Summary
The Director of CRM & Data Analytics is responsible for leading Philadelphia International Airport’s customer insights, passenger analytics, and relationship management strategy to support best-in-class guest experience, operational excellence, and data-driven decision-making.
This role oversees the airport’s CRM platforms, guest feedback systems, survey tools, and enterprise data dashboards. The Director develops a unified customer data strategy, transforming raw data into insights that inform service improvements, airport programming, passenger engagement, and strategic planning across PHL.
